| Unable to view MPG file I have 3 .MPG movie files Whenever i view them, each movie gets stuck in between and i am only able to hear the voice after im unable to view the movie anymore. i have tried to play all of them using nero showtime, realplayer, winmedia player, VLC player and Divx too. Can anyone guide me how to fix the errors in them. |

| Re: Unable to view MPG file A common problem with crap made MPEGs. I would run them through the Transcode options in the Tools section of M2-Edit. It only takes 30sec and fixes just about all MPEG playback and/or conversion issues.
